Sinovac passes PH vaccine panel evaluation

The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has confirmed that Sinovac of China has passed the evaluation of the vaccine experts panel of the Philippines.

According to FDA Director General Eric Domingo, they are only waiting for Sinovac to submit its application for the Phase 3 clinical trial in the country.

However, the vaccine must first pass the ethics board to ensure the protection of the participants of the trial. Sinovac clinical trials in the country might start in November.

“I think that’s the best case scenario, first quarter next year that there’s a vaccine that’s already registered not only in the Philippines but in other countries as well.”
